My students need 11 quarts of black tempera paint, 3 classroom sets of colored drawing chalk, large sketch pads and 3 class sets of oil pastels to create a self-portrait collage in the style of Henri Matisse.
There has not been any formal visual art instruction in my school for the past seven years. The students who would benefit from this project are 200 second and third graders from a low income public school. More than half of them come from immigrant families representing over fifteen different countries.
My students have been motivated to learn about various artists and their styles. They are amazed to see that they can do work which bears resemblance to the works of Pablo Picasso and Andy Warhol. Unfortunately, the current economic crises has limited the funds available to the schools. Even though my students now have a designated art teacher, no budget for supplies has been made available. Thus far, all of our materials have been leftovers donated by local shops.
For their study of Matisse's collage portraiture, the students need oil pastels, colored chalks, large paper and tempera paint. In addition to learning the collage process and portraiture, they will develop skills in blending colors to achieve vibrancy such as is found in Matisse's work.
The finished portraits will combine abstraction with realistic representation. The project will also allow my students to get a good look at each other, recognizing that, in spite of their unique individual appearances, they are far more similar than they are different.
